"Awful Auntie" is a children's book written by David Walliams, a popular British author known for his humorous and heartwarming stories for young readers. The book was published in 2014 and has since become a favourite among children and parents alike.
The story revolves around a young girl named Stella Saxby, who wakes up from a coma to discover that her parents have passed away, and she is now in the care of her dreadful Aunt Alberta. Aunt Alberta is not only awful in demeanour but also has sinister plans for Stella and her inheritance. The plot takes readers on a thrilling adventure as Stella tries to outsmart her wicked aunt with the help of Soot, an owl, and the Saxby family ghost.
As with many of David Walliams' works, "Awful Auntie" combines humour, adventure, and a touch of whimsy, making it an engaging and entertaining read for children.
